What happens if you don't Pay Amazon credit?

If you fail to make payment to Amazon when due, we may charge you interest at the rate of 1.5% of the amount of the outstanding payment per month.

Does Amazon credit affect credit score?

Does Amazon BNPL Affect Your Credit Score? No, the service doesn't impact your credit score in any way, which can happen with other BNPL apps. However, your payment activity on the credit card linked to the service can affect your credit score.

What happens if I don't pay my full credit card balance?

Any amount that's left at the end of the billing cycle is carried over to next month's bill. Credit cards charge interest on unpaid balances, so if you carry a balance from month to month, interest is accrued on a daily basis.

How long do you have to pay off Amazon credit card?

You have 21 days after the end of the billing cycle to pay the balance in full to avoid any interest charges. The late payment fee is up to $39, depending on your card's balance.

How does Amazon credit work?

The Amazon.com Store Card works like any other credit card. That means you can make purchases on the card, and you can pay your balance either in full, or over time. The difference is that the Amazon.com Store Card can only be used to make purchases on Amazon.com and certain Amazon-affiliated markets.

What happens if I don't pay my credit card for 5 years?

Card issuer to charge you late fees and a penalty interest rate. Consequences to become more severe the more payments you miss, and a creditor could send your account to a collection agency. Late payments to stay on credit reports for up to seven years, but with help, you can boost your score over time.

Is it OK to not pay off credit card?

It's a good idea to pay off your credit card balance in full whenever you're able. Carrying a monthly credit card balance can cost you in interest and increase your credit utilization rate, which is one factor used to calculate your credit scores.

Does Amazon report to credit agencies?

Amazon will report your balance and payment information to the major consumer credit bureaus (Experian, TransUnion and Equifax). And with responsible use, the card will add to your positive credit information and you could see your credit score climb.

How long can you go without paying credit?

What happens if you never pay your credit card? When a credit card account goes 180 days past due, the credit card company must charge off the account. This means the account is permanently closed and written off as a loss. But you'll still be responsible for any debt you owe.

How long does an unpaid credit card stay on your record?

Generally speaking, negative information such as late or missed payments, accounts that have been sent to collection agencies, accounts not being paid as agreed, or bankruptcies stays on credit reports for approximately seven years.

Can a late credit card payment be forgiven?

If you miss a payment, don't panic — your credit card provider may be willing to work with you. Not all late payments will be forgiven, but it's always worth asking. Lenders are most willing to waive late payments for customers who have never missed a payment before, rather than for repeat offenders.

What is the interest charge on Amazon credit card?

See your credit card account agreement below for more details. Your Interest Rate The APR for purchases is the prime rate plus 22.74%. We use a daily rate to calculate the interest on the balance on your account each day.
